Understanding Video On Demand: A Comprehensive Guide
Video upon Demand (VOD) has altered the way we consume entertainment. Essentially, VOD represents a service that allows users to obtain video content – including movies, series, and documentaries – whenever they want, instead of having to be tied to a scheduled broadcast slot . This explanation will investigate the main aspects of VOD, from its origins to the diverse platforms available today. Here's a brief overview:
- Traditional VOD: Originally , VOD often encompassed pay-per-view selections through cable services.
- Subscription VOD (SVOD): This system, exemplified by platforms such as Netflix and Hulu, offers access to a vast library of content for a regular fee .
- Transactional VOD (TVOD): Similar to classic VOD, TVOD allows users to buy individual titles.
- Advertising-Based VOD (AVOD): These offerings provide content without charge but are financed by commercials .
Understanding these distinct VOD systems helps you to select the ideal option for your video needs.

Video Broadcasting vs. Video Clip Streaming : What is the Difference ?
While often seen interchangeably, moving picture delivery and short clip streaming represent unique approaches to content distribution. Video delivery generally refers to a continuous flow of data, allowing for real-time viewing of content like movies or real-time shows. In contrast , quick segment streaming typically involves smaller, pre-recorded pieces of footage delivered on-demand, suitable for things like online platforms or short-form videos . Essentially, one is about sustained delivery , while the other focuses on isolated moments .
